Merseyfest!
Merseyfest is a movement for change. Its about ordinary people from all walks of life working together to change their community for good.
Merseyfest is an initiative by the Churches of the region to work with people of good-will who want to make a positive difference in their locality. We started in 2003 says Project Director Mike Kerry and since then there have been hundreds of projects of kindness bringing positive changes throughout the region. We have helped scores of communities work together to improve their environment, hold concerts and kids events and we even put together a massive festival attended by 75,000 people!
By working in partnership with Hope University, Love and Joy Ministries, and the national initiative Hope 08, Merseyfest brings together positive community change with creativity, culture, and heritage, to give our communities a sense of enduring hope for the future.
